....But I've purchased K701 as well, and I connected it to the headphone output of my MacBook ( known to be quite good sound quality wise ) with no amplifier, and.... yes, I was blown away by it's sound. This thing can really fool me that I'm listening to the REAL sound, even without amp.
Sometimes (on some good record) I completely forget that I have device on my head - this is quite important point - NO OTHER, cheaper, but more suitable for mobile use alternatives, like Sen. HD555, 595, DT770, etc. (that were recommended by many here on this thread, as more adequate alternative to K701 without amp) CAN NOT DO IT for me! My brain simply can't, believe to their sound. I always feel some artificial sound source on my head. K701 is more like $3000 speaker system.
So, if it sounds good out of MacBook, it will DEFINITELY sound at least the same out of D2, since it suppose to have much more powerful amp inside
...well, of cause, bass is, let's say it politely, "very special", in fact - almost non existent. It was expected. I don't know is it a an absence of amplification, no burn-in, or just it's their nature.... yes it little bit thin, not full enough (but still OK), so I'm going to get an DAC AMP combo anyway - ZERO 24BIT, or EMU 0404 usb (not sure it has enough power for k701???) sounds very promising.
